In an unprecedented development in Madhya Pradesh’s higher education sector, Barkatullah University Vice-Chancellor Professor Suresh Kumar Jain has reportedly submitted a complaint against his own staff through the state government’s CM Helpline, seeking direct intervention from Chief Minister Mohan Yadav. This marks the first instance in which a university head in the state has bypassed internal administrative channels to escalate employee disputes to the chief executive’s office, signaling a deepening crisis at the prestigious Bhopal-based institution.
Allegations of Insubordination
Professor Jain, who is no stranger to controversy, alleged in his grievance that university employees are systematically defying his directives, hampering administrative functions and academic operations. The complaint, submitted via the CM Helpline portal, highlights a breakdown in discipline and cooperation among staff, including non-compliance with key orders related to promotions and routine governance.
Vice-Chancellor’s Clarification
When contacted, Vice-Chancellor Professor Jain clarified that he had not filed any complaint with the Chief Minister. “I merely forwarded a copy of a letter addressed to the employees’ union to the Chief Minister. I did not make any complaint therein. I have no knowledge regarding the CM Helpline,” he stated. Shown a copy of the complaint on the CM Helpline by Times of India, Professor Jain expressed surprise. “I did not know how it had reached there. I frequently send copies of correspondence exchanged with employees to the Chief Minister as well. That is all there is to it,” he added.
Unconventional Practice
Notably, while Vice-Chancellors typically inform the Governor on such matters, routing employee correspondence directly to the Chief Minister is not standard practice. This insubordination is paralyzing the university’s progress and undermining its reputation,” Professor Jain stated in the letter, urging the Chief Minister for immediate relief and disciplinary action.
Background of Tensions
Sources close to the administration revealed that tensions have simmered for months, exacerbated by ongoing protests from employee unions over service conditions and alleged favoritism. Barkatullah University, established in 1970 and known for its law, science, and management programs, has faced multiple issues under Professor Jain’s tenure, including employee protests and infrastructure delays.
